Franchise Fee and Costs to Open
Exploring the financial picture of Fast Undercar gives insight into both the upfront commitment and the potential revenue opportunity. According to FDD Item 7, opening this franchise typically involves an investment in the range of $54,800 - $1,139,500, along with a franchise fee of $12,500 - $12,500.
Financial Performance and Revenue
Yearly gross sales of $2,648,553 and estimated earnings of $264,856 - $317,827 show the potential financial performance of this franchise. These figures are crucial for prospective franchisees as they help to project revenue and profitability. They offer insight into the business's ability to generate income and can be used to compare its performance against other investment opportunities. The Franchise Payback Period of 2.5-4.5 provides an estimation of the time it might take for an owner to recover their initial investment.
